Warning System
S.A.F.E.
The S.A.F.E. (Speed Adjusting Failsafe Electron-
ics) warning system alerts the operator and pro-
tects against engine damage from the following
abnormal conditions:
Activation
When one of these conditions occurs, the EMM
interrupts fuel injector and ignition operation,
reducing engine speed to 1200 RPM. The warning
horn sounds and an Engine Monitor message dis-
plays. When S.A.F.E. is active, the engine will run
normally below 1200 RPM. Above 1200 RPM, the
engine will shake excessively.
Recovery
The engine will operate in S.A.F.E. as long as the
fault condition exists. To recover normal operation,
two conditions must be met:
• Sensor or switch readings must be back within
limits
• The EMM must be reset—stop and restart
Shutdown Mode
Outboard “shutdown” will occur if specific faults
are detected by the EMM.
Conditions that initiate shutdown
Code 57 occurs when the EMM detects abnor-
mally high RPM relative to the TPS position. This
condition could be caused by uncontrolled fuel
entering the combustion cycle. Before removing
the code and STARTING the outboard, find and
repair the cause.
Code Description
1 – 6 Excessive knock detected
17 Alternator 55 V below expected range
18 Alternator 55 V above expected range
25 EMM temperature above expected range
34 Crankcase oil pump OPEN circuit
36 Cylinder oil pump OPEN circuit
40 Cylinder head temperature above
expected range–low speed
43 PORT Cylinder head temperature above
expected range
69 STARBOARD cylinder head temperature
above expected range
70 Cylinder head temperature above
expected range–low speed
117 Critical LOW OIL detected
132 Vapor separator upper level switch
OPEN circuit
133 Vapor separator lower level switch
OPEN circuit
136 Exhaust Temperature above limit
137 Vapor separator low fuel level detected
162 ETC shutdown
167 ETC TPS Signal OOC
172 ETC lever Position out of range
173 ETC motor OPEN circuit
174 ETC motor excessive current
175 ETC TPS stability performance
179 ETC running error fault
180 ETC running effort fault
181 ETC drive status fault
182 ETC system critical fault
183 Controller level monitoring error
191 ETC step response failure
204 ESC Cannot achieve desired gear
Code Description
15 ROM checksum error
29 Excessive EMM temperature
31 Excessive engine temperature
33 Excessive NO OIL condition
57 High RPM with low TPS setting
199 SHIFT calibration invalid
200 ESC driver status flag
201 ESC Position Sensors OOC
203 ESC Motor OPEN circuit
204 ESC Cannot achieve desired gear
205 ESC System Critical Fault
207 ESC Motor excessive current
